Author Toobin, Jeffrey.

Title The oath [OverDrive/Libby electronic resource] the Obama White House and the Supreme Court / Jeffrey Toobin.

Publication Info. New York : Doubleday, [2012]
©2012
QR Code
Description 1 online resource
Note Electronic book.
Contents The politician's path -- "On behalf of the strong in opposition to the weak" -- The era of good feelings -- The legacy of Appendix E -- The ballad of Lilly Ledbetter -- The war against precedent -- The hunter -- Lawyers, guns, and money -- The unrequited bipartisanship of Barack Obama -- Wise Latina -- Money talks -- Samuel Alito's question -- The rookie -- The ninety-page swan song of John Paul Stevens -- "With all due deference to separation of powers" -- The retired justices dissent -- Softball politics -- The tea party and the justice's wife -- The Thomas court -- "Democracy is not a game" -- "You should do it." -- Broccoli -- The "effective" argument -- Epilogue: the Roberts court.
